Treadmills That Fold Flat
When not in use, the monitor and handlebars can fold flat at the pull of the lever. This makes it easy to place the monitor under a bed, or behind a sofa.
While folding treadmills are great exercise machines, their effectiveness depends on a variety of factors. Take into consideration your fitness goals and your lifestyle when selecting a model.
Space Saving
Treadmills that fold up treadmill flat provide a lot of benefits for fitness lovers with small spaces at home. When folded they are less bulky than standard treadmills. These treadmills are also usually cheaper than non-folding versions.
But before you purchase a treadmill that folds, consider your personal needs and goals. What is the frequency you plan to use the treadmill? Do you plan to walk around on it, or do you run it occasionally? "If you're planning to use it for more intense training, choose a more durable model with higher horsepower ratings," Clemente says. This will let you maintain high-intensity training and cope with the demands for more intense training.
If your primary focus is walking, you should consider a treadmill that has a maximum speed of between 10 and 12 mph, which is adequate for most people. Similarly, if you prefer to climb up steep slopes during your workouts, consider a folding treadmill with a max incline of 10% or more.
Many treadmills that fold flat use a unique design to allow you to lift the deck and lock it into place when in storage mode. This allows you to save space and fold it vertically, allowing it to be tucked away under a desk or table when not in use. Some models utilize a simple button to raise the deck to its running position, while others utilize an easy-release mechanism to lock the deck in a vertical position.
The Sunny Health & Fitness SF-T7632 is a great model of this type of treadmill. Although it has the maximum speed of nine mph and a fixed incline of 11.9 percent, it's considered a great option for runners due to its lightweight frame and comfortable walking deck. It also has useful features, such as the ability to hold devices and nine pre-set workout programs.
For serious runners, consider a treadmill that has more advanced features, such as the ProForm Carbon T7. It's similar to the Peloton for treadmills. It offers classes with trainers that will make you sweat. It has a premium look and feel, with plenty of additional features, such as an impressive and crisp display and interactive iFit training both on and off the treadmill, metric tracking, and many more.

Easy To Clean
Treadmills are simple to clean if you follow a regular cleaning schedule. You can stop dust and grime from building up on your treadmill by wiping down the surface and vacuuming underneath. Keep your treadmill clean to keep it running smoothly and to encourage you use it more.
Before beginning to clean your treadmill, make sure it is turned off and unplugged. This reduces the chance of accidentally turning it on, and protect you from any injuries that could result from standing or leaning against the belt. Always be cautious when cleaning a treadmill and avoid using any cleaners that are not specifically recommended by the manufacturer or specified in the user manual. If you use the wrong cleaning products, it could invalidate your warranty and harm your equipment.
Begin by wiping down the console and other parts of the treadmill with a damp cloth. You can use a slight soapy solution to remove more staining that is more difficult to remove. Do not use glass cleaner on the console because it will permanently stain the screen. You can also clean your running belt, as well as other components of your treadmill. Focus on the areas where sweat is most concentrated.
The next step is to clean and vacuum the rollers and motor area of the treadmill. This will eliminate any dust that has built up and can block the motor of the treadmill. This maintenance routine will help maintain your treadmill, and prevent unnecessary repairs.
In the end, it is essential to lubricate the treadmill belt on a regular basis. The belt is the part that wears down the most and a fresh lubrication will keep it in good shape and reduce the possibility of damage. The amount of lubrication that is required will differ depending on the model, so check your owner's manual or warranty for instructions.
While treadmills are simple to clean if you have an established routine, it can be difficult to stick with a cleaning routine. Many people who own treadmills get in the habit of simply wiping down the deck and running belt after each workout, but when this isn't done regularly, sweat and grime can start to accumulate. A dirty treadmill won't motivate you to use it, and can cause a significant distraction from your fitness goals.
